<Our item number 116336><B>Monaco. 5 Francs, 1837-M.</B> Dav-219; KM-96. 24.91 grams. Honore V, 1819-1841. Head of Honore right. Reverse: Grimaldi arms: Crowned shield on stele, flanked by Pontifical supporters bearing swords. Fully struck up. A few minor contact marks on portrait, with some faint to light marks in fields. Softly satiny devices on mirror fields. Superb old toning -- a medium gray reflecting colorful coppers and russets, with occasional intense blues and violets. Scarce in this grade. <B>NGC graded MS-63.</B> <BR><BR>Monaco was technically a protectorate of the Kingdom of Sardinia as per the ruling of the Congress of Vienna, yet it was allowed to keep its ruling prince.
